Zimbabwean entreprenuer Constantine Nyanzero has been appointed as Vice President for John Cracknell Youth Enterprise Bank.

Charles Cracknell announced the development on his social media pages.

Nyanzero is deputised by Nabil Shalaby from Egypt.

The John Cracknell Youth Enterprise Bank is for young people.

It offers grants of up to £1,000 for individuals or groups of young people who need finance to help make their idea happen.

Constantine founded B2C Coworking, a business accelerator, incubator, and co-working space based in Zimbabwe.
